Preeya
Preeya Kalidas is an English singer and actress. She played Amira Masood in the soap opera EastEnders, from 2009 to 2012. She released the single "Shimmy" in July 2010, taken from her proposed debut album (I'm Over It) Constant Craving; however, the album was never released.

The Story of Preeya
Preeya first appeared in U.S. Social Security Administration records as a baby girl name in 1978, with 5 babies given the name that year. Its peak popularity came in 1989, when 8 Preeyas were born — ranking #8,761 that year. As of 2026, Preeya ranks #16,416 for baby girls with 5 births, with steady use. In total, more than 65 Preeyas have been born in the U.S. since records began in 1880, spanning the 1970s through the 2020s.
